Who he was
Obadiah was one of the five sons of Izrahiah, a descendant of Issachar (1 Chronicles 7:3). His brothers were Michael, Ishiah, Joel, and Ishiah. The sons of Izrahiah were described as mighty men of valor in their generations, indicating their strength and military prowess. No further details about Obadiah's life or role are provided in the Bible. His mention in the genealogy of Issachar highlights the importance of family records and the preservation of tribal heritage.
